LOUISVILLE — Rory McIlroy didn’t address the elephant in the room in a news conference on Wednesday, declining to talk about his impending divorce in even the most general possible terms, except to say that “I'm ready to play this week.”

The bigger elephant in the room, though — the state of professional golf as a whole — well, McIlroy took that beast head-on, and hurled it right into the laps of those players who insist that there is no cause for alarm and all is well.

On Monday night news broke that PGA Tour board member Jimmy Dunne, the architect of the Tour’s initial agreement with the Saudi Arabian Public Investment Fund, had resigned from the board.
